![]() | Re: Dolphin tank clamps ditto on the quick draw bracket: New Products I used nylon fender washers (larger outside diameter than standard washers) to spread the load where the bolts go through to screw into the bracket. I also used a flattish round headed phillips screw so that there would be no sharp edges to threaten the counter lungs. Hi Steve the bracket is good . I hear that 10 cubic tank is good for dolphin. The ones on the link are AL 19s I believe. Depending on the cylinder I have strapped to the bottom of the Dolphin I either dive a 19 cf (with the 4 liter cylinder) or a couple of 13 cf tanks on either side if the bottom tank is longer that the 4 liter cylinder.

![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() | Re: Dolphin tank clamps I was in the process of ordering some quickdraw brackets when I stumbled across a set of tiger mounts for sale on Rebreather World. Now that I have them, I can see how nice they really are. The fit and finish is top notch. I think that they may be a bit more stable than the quickdraw brackets because the spread on the clamps is wider. Two clamps about 4" apart vs. one 1" clamp. I do like the quickdraw's fitted clamp design, though. If the tiger mounts had a fitted clamp, rather than just those hardware store stainless band clamps, they'd be absolutely perfect. I think either will work well, it's just a matter of personal taste. FD ![]() |
